The HP Ethernet X710-DA2 2-Ports SFP+ PCI Express 3.0 x8 Network Adapter offers dual 10GbE ports designed for high throughput and flexible connectivity in server environments. It fits neatly into PCIe 3.0 slots and supports a range of fiber and copper transceivers, making it a practical choice for upgrading network capacity or building out data center links. |

The HP Ethernet X710-DA2 is a network adapter built for environments that require fast and reliable data transfer. It is often found in servers and workstations that handle demanding network workloads or require high throughput for applications like virtualization and data centers. Commonly used in enterprise settings, this adapter supports dual 10 Gigabit Ethernet ports via SFP+ slots, allowing for versatile fiber or direct attach copper connections. IT professionals and system administrators benefit from its robust design and compatibility with existing network infrastructure. Key Features
This adapter is typically deployed in data centers, enterprise servers, and storage systems where high-speed and low-latency connections are critical. Its role in enhancing network capacity and reliability helps maintain smooth operation under heavy traffic. |
